Tottenham Hotspur, having secured their Premier League status for the upcoming season by finishing 17th, is now focusing on reinforcing its squad for the 2026-2027 campaign. The club is making swift moves to bolster its defense and attack.

Reports indicate that Tottenham has reached agreements to sign defenders Micky van de Ven from Wolfsburg and Destiny Udogie from Udinese. These signings aim to solidify the team's backline as they prepare for a more competitive season.

The club's transfer targets also include Manchester City's promising winger Savinho. Furthermore, Tottenham appears to be targeting players from Brighton & Hove Albion, potentially mirroring the recruitment strategy employed by their former manager Roberto De Zerbi during his tenure there. This suggests a focus on players familiar with De Zerbi's tactical approach.

These strategic acquisitions signal Tottenham's ambition to build a stronger, more competitive team, moving away from the struggles of the previous season and aiming for a higher league position in the future.
